public abstract class AffordanceModel extends Object
Modifier and Type | Class and Description |
---|---|
static interface |
AffordanceModel.InputPayloadMetadata
Payload metadata for incoming requests.
|
static interface |
AffordanceModel.Named
A named component.
|
static interface |
AffordanceModel.PayloadMetadata
Metadata about payloads.
|
static interface |
AffordanceModel.PropertyMetadata
Metadata about the property model of a representation.
|
static interface |
AffordanceModel.PropertyMetadataConfigured<T>
SPI for a type that can get
AffordanceModel.PropertyMetadata applied. |
Constructor and Description |
---|
AffordanceModel() |
Modifier and Type | Method and Description |
---|---|
String |
getURI()
Expand the
Link into an href with no parameters. |
boolean |
hasHttpMethod(HttpMethod method)
Returns whether the
Affordance has the given HttpMethod . |
boolean |
pointsToTargetOf(Link link)
Returns whether the
Affordance points to the target of the given Link . |
public boolean hasHttpMethod(HttpMethod method)
Affordance
has the given HttpMethod
.method
- must not be null.public boolean pointsToTargetOf(Link link)
Affordance
points to the target of the given Link
.link
- must not be null.Copyright © 2011–2020 Pivotal, Inc.. All rights reserved.